RE: States on Lockdown (Shelter In Place)
https://www.cnn.com/2020/03/23/us/corona...index.html

According to this CNN story, at least 35 states have a complete or partial stay at home order in effect as of tonight - which covers more than 2/3 of the country's population. 27 states are on complete lockdown (except for essential businesses). Many others are like Texas, which doesn't have a full state order but the biggest cities all have them in effect, and as a state, the governor has ordered social gatherings capped at 10 or fewer in the counties where the stay-at-home orders aren't in place, plus there are plenty of other restrictions in place.

The states according to this link that have no order yet of any kind are North and South Dakota, Wyoming, Nebraska, Maine, Iowa, Arkansas, Utah, Mississippi, South Carolina, Alabama, Arizona and Tennessee and Pennsylvania (actually those last two aren't mentioned in the CNN link, but I'm pretty sure their biggest cities/counties are non-essential folks are supposed to stay at home). And I'm guessing the ones that don't have any official order may have individual cities/counties included, but they're just mentioned in this story.

Don't shoot me if the list is wrong.

RE: States on Lockdown (Shelter In Place)
Quote:Maryland Gov. Larry Hogan has put the state under a stay-at-home directive for the state as coronavirus cases surpass 1,400.

The stay-at-home order will go into effect at 8 p.m. Monday, the governor said. Violations can be punished with a misdemeanor.

People should only leave their homes for absolutely essential reasons like buying food or seeking medical care.

NBC Washington
